Mat Ishbia Secures $2.05 Billion Strategic Capital Partnership for United Wholesale Mortgage
Mat Ishbia, Chairman, President and CEO of United Wholesale Mortgage (UWM), announced a $2.05 billion strategic capital partnership with Oaktree Capital Management and the Ishbia family's new investment vehicle, SFS Group Capital. The transaction, described as the largest capital raise in mortgage industry history, aims to fortify UWM's balance sheet and enhance liquidity as the company navigates a period of higher leverage. UWM reported a net loss of $451.9 million for the second quarter of 2026, a shift from the $170.4 million profit recorded in the first quarter. The company attributed this loss primarily to a unique hedge-related event tied to the anticipated Two Harbors MSR transaction, rather than a decline in core business strength. To prioritize debt reduction and balance-sheet strength, the company also announced a suspension of its common dividend. The proceeds from the partnership will be used to repay existing debt and MSR financing facilities. The move positions UWM to continue investing in technology, AI, and the independent mortgage broker channel while maintaining its leadership in the wholesale mortgage market.
